How to Find the Best Small Space Storage Solutions for Your Home

Living in a small space can be both exciting and challenging. Whether you're in a cozy apartment, a studio, or just have limited square footage, finding the right storage solutions is key to making your home feel organized and functional. With a little creativity and smart planning, you can transform even the smallest spaces into efficient storage areas. Here's how to find the best small space storage solutions for your home.

1. Use Multi-Functional Furniture

When space is limited, every piece of furniture should serve more than one purpose. Opt for pieces that have hidden storage or can serve dual functions. Think about a storage ottoman, a coffee table with drawers, or a sofa with hidden compartments. These multi-functional items allow you to store things while still enjoying stylish and comfortable furniture.

  • Why It Works : Multi-functional furniture maximizes both storage and seating or relaxation options in a small area.
  • Tip : Look for furniture that doubles as seating and storage, such as a storage bench with storage under the seat or a bed with drawers underneath.

2. Maximize Vertical Space

In small spaces, vertical storage is often the most underutilized area. Think beyond traditional floor-level storage and use your walls to your advantage. Install floating shelves, wall‑mounted cabinets, or hanging racks to store books, kitchenware, or office supplies. Vertical storage frees up floor space while still offering plenty of room for your belongings.

  • Why It Works : Vertical storage helps keep the floor area clear, making a room feel more open and spacious.
  • Tip : Install shelves high on the walls to store less frequently used items, like seasonal decorations or extra linens, to keep them out of the way but easily accessible.

3. Invest in Hidden Storage Solutions

Hidden storage can be a lifesaver in small spaces. From storage under the bed to furniture with built‑in compartments, hidden storage keeps things out of sight while making your space feel less cluttered. You can also invest in storage boxes that fit under your furniture, or even get creative by using spaces like the tops of closets or behind doors for extra storage.

  • Why It Works : Hidden storage is great for things you don't need on a daily basis but still want to keep within reach.
  • Tip : Use stylish storage bins or baskets that match your décor to store items like blankets, shoes, or seasonal clothing under furniture or in closets.

4. Go for Modular Storage Units

Modular storage systems are customizable and can be adjusted to fit your needs. These systems can be arranged in a variety of ways to maximize space and adapt to different storage needs. Whether it's stackable cubes for the living room or modular shelving in the kitchen, modular units offer versatility and the ability to change things around as your storage needs evolve.

  • Why It Works : Modular storage is flexible and can be rearranged as your space or storage needs change.
  • Tip : Opt for modular storage units that are easy to move, so you can reconfigure your space whenever necessary without hassle.

5. Use the Space Above Your Closet

If you have a closet with unused vertical space above it, make the most of it by adding shelves or storage bins. This area is ideal for storing seasonal clothing, extra bedding, or luggage. You can also install a hanging rack to store items that don't fit in your main closet space.

  • Why It Works : Closet space is often underutilized, and using the area above it frees up room for daily‑use items in your closet.
  • Tip : Invest in sturdy storage bins or stackable baskets to keep items organized and easy to access when you need them.

6. Go Vertical with Your Closet Organization

Closets are often the first place we think of for storage, but many closets are inefficiently organized. You can use vertical dividers, hanging organizers, or even pull‑out racks to make the most of your closet's space. Adding hooks to the inside of closet doors is also a great way to store accessories, belts, or hats.

  • Why It Works : Vertical organization in closets maximizes storage space while keeping everything neatly separated and easy to find.
  • Tip : Use adjustable shelving to create more space for shorter items like shoes, bags, or folded clothes.

7. Use Over‑the‑Door Organizers

Over‑the‑door organizers are perfect for small spaces where every inch counts. These organizers can hold shoes, cleaning supplies, or even towels, depending on your needs. You can find over‑the‑door organizers with hooks, pockets, or racks that work in almost every room of the house.

  • Why It Works : Over‑the‑door organizers are a great way to utilize unused space, providing additional storage without taking up valuable floor or shelf space.
  • Tip : Choose over‑the‑door storage solutions with clear pockets so you can quickly spot what's inside, making it easier to access your items.

8. Utilize Under‑Bed Storage

The area under your bed is often overlooked as a storage opportunity. Whether you use storage bins, drawers, or a rolling under‑bed organizer, this space can hold everything from off‑season clothing to extra linens. If your bed is high enough, you can also store boxes or even rolling storage bins underneath.

  • Why It Works : Under‑bed storage helps you store items out of sight, keeping your space neat and organized.
  • Tip : Use rolling storage bins or drawers to make accessing under‑bed items easy and hassle‑free.

9. Install Hooks and Pegboards

Hooks and pegboards are an easy and affordable way to add extra storage to any room. Whether you need to store bags, hats, keys, or kitchen utensils, hooks and pegboards can help you keep things off the floor and within easy reach. Install them in your entryway, bedroom, bathroom, or even the kitchen for versatile storage options.

  • Why It Works : Hooks and pegboards use vertical space efficiently and are perfect for storing everyday items.
  • Tip : Customize the placement of hooks and pegs to fit your needs, making it easy to store everything from bags to kitchen tools to jewelry.

10. Declutter Regularly

Even with the best storage solutions, a small space can quickly become cluttered if you don't stay on top of things. Regularly decluttering your home will help keep it organized and make it easier to find storage solutions that work for you. Go through your belongings every few months and get rid of anything you no longer use or need.

  • Why It Works : Decluttering reduces the amount of stuff you need to store, making your small space feel bigger and more manageable.
  • Tip : Try the "one in, one out" rule---when you bring in a new item, get rid of one to keep your home from becoming overcrowded.

Conclusion

Finding the best small space storage solutions for your home is all about making the most of what you have and getting creative with your storage options. Whether it's using multi‑functional furniture, maximizing vertical space, or investing in hidden storage, the key is to think outside the box and prioritize organization. With these storage tips and solutions, you can create a home that feels spacious, organized, and functional---no matter how limited your space may be.
